One of the foundations of vaccination is generating an antibody response against your virus. The antibody response is one part o

f the adaptive immune response. Which of the following are characteristics of an adaptive immune response?
A. The response is specific.
B. The response is clonal.
C. The response is inducible.
D. The response has memory.
Biology
1 answer:
Reptile [31]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

The correct answer is option - A, B, C, and D.

Explanation:

The adaptive immune system is also known as a specific immune system or acquired immune system is an immunization system that is made up of which is clonal as it expands rapidly the Lymphocytes that are T lymphocytes and B lymphocytes. The adaptive immune system also has memory this is the reason vaccination is used so it can generate antibodies and make memory cells. Vaccines induce the production of the immune cells or antibodies so it can be stated that it is inducible.

Thus, the correct answer is option - A, B, C, and D.

Explain one way that HYDROGEN GAS is commercially produced
Westkost [7]

Explanation:

There are a number of ways to produce hydrogen: Natural Gas Reforming/Gasification: Synthesis gas, a mixture of hydrogen, carbon monoxide, and a small amount of carbon dioxide, is created by reacting natural gas with high-temperature steam. The carbon monoxide is reacted with water to produce additional hydrogen.

As of 2020, the majority of hydrogen (∼95%) is produced from fossil fuels by steam reforming of natural gas, partial oxidation of methane, and coal gasification. Other methods of hydrogen production include biomass gasification and electrolysis of water.
